The Hot Club's first album, 1998's Swingin' Stampede, was a collection of covers of classic tunes, including two written by Bob Wills, a major influence on the band. Their 1999 follow-up album, Tall Tales, showcased the songwriting ability of both Smith and Fremerman, with many original songs, including "Forget-Me-Nots" and "That Secret of Mine," both by Fremerman, and "It Stops With Me," by Smith, mixed with covers ranging from Rodgers and Hart's "You Took Advantage of Me" to Aerosmith's "Chip Away the Stone." Further albums would continue the same formula of classic western swing and hot jazz, along with originals in the same style.
The Hot Club of Cowtown broke up in 2005. Whit Smith and Jake Erwin performed together as part of Whit Smith's Hot Jazz Caravan, based out of Austin, Texas. Elana James toured with Bob Dylan in 2005, the first female to be included in his touring band in over 30 years (she came to Dylan's attention when The Hot Club of Cowtown opened for him and Willie Nelson during a joint tour of historic ballparks in the Summer of 2004). Changing her name to Elana James, Fremerman began performing in late 2005 with Beau Sample (formerly of Cave Catt Sammy) and Luke Hill, first under the name Elana James and Her Hot Hot Trio, and later as Elana James and the Continental Two. The band reunited in 2008.

The song "When Day Is Done" by Hot Club Of Cowtown speaks deeply to the emotions that often come into play after the sun goes down. The lyrics are a sentimental expression of how the singer feels when night falls and shadows begin to cover the world. The song evokes a sense of loss and longing for a loved one who is not present, but whose memory is still vivid in the singer's mind.
The first stanza sets the scene for the song, with the singer acknowledging the arrival of darkness and expressing how they dream of their loved one at this time. In the second stanza, the singer reflects on the joy they experienced with their loved one and how they cannot shake the desire to hold them in their arms once again. The refrain repeats the sentiment, emphasizing how the singer cannot fully enjoy the night without their love.
The third stanza's imagery paints a somber picture, with dew-covered grass and a sinking heart to match. The final stanza brings the song to a close by reiterating the singer's full awareness of their longing for their beloved, acknowledging how much they are missed when day is done.
Overall, "When Day Is Done" is a classic, moving ballad that stands the test of time. The song captures the universal feeling of longing for a loved one who is not present, and its melody and lyrics have earned it an enduring place in the canon of love songs.
